About George Kell

  • George Clyde Kell (August 23, 1922 – March 24, 2009) was an American Major League Baseball third baseman who played fifteen seasons for the Philadelphia Athletics (1943–1946), Detroit Tigers (1947–1952), Boston Red Sox (1952–1954), Chicago White Sox (1954–1956), and Baltimore Orioles (1956–57).
  • Kell went on to become a Detroit Tigers broadcaster for thirty-seven years.
  • He was inducted into the National Baseball Hall of Fame in 1983.Kell was an All-Star for ten seasons.
  • In 1949, he won the American League (AL) batting title hitting .343 with 59 runs batted in (RBI).
  • In 1950, he hit .340 with 101 RBI and led the AL in hits and doubles.
  • In 1951, he hit .319 with 59 RBI and led the AL in hits, singles, and doubles.
  • He hit .300 or more for nine seasons.
  • Kell also was hard to strike out; he struck out only 287 times in 6,702 at-bats during his career.
